In recent weeks, Jorge Lorenzo is Maverick Vinales’ coach. The KTM rider and the five-time World Champion join forces to propel the Roses rider into the highest category of the Motorcycle World Championship, in long days of training shared on social networks Chicho Lorenzo also joined.

In a statement to Motorsport, the Spaniard pointed out: “There are people who say we can’t even reach Buriram together. -Scenario for the first Grand Prix of the 2026 MotoGP season-, “But it always doesn’t matter to me what people say.”.

“We started talking when we were still at Aprilia and met in Indonesia this year. Maverick said he was going to give himself to me, that he was going to be a soldier.. My instinct was that he was a man who took things seriously. And the truth is “I found a boy who was very calm, very mature, very Zen.”Lorenzo added.

Jorge defends it “In tennis, since the 70s, every player has had a tennis player as their trainer.. Coaches are very important in soccer. In the motorcycle world, it used to be just practice and laps. They were light years ahead of athletes, gymnasts, etc. Analyzing it, My father was the first pure coach (…) I wish I had a world champion like Mick Doohan or Max Biaggi by my sidealready a technique coach like his father and with all the knowledge he has accumulated.





“I don’t just want to win, I want to dominate. My goal is for Maverick to be the first KTM rider this year. That will be difficult, because Pedro Acosta is very talented and has worked hard over the years. However, Vinales is superior in terms of speed and talent. I have more than him.”The three-time MotoGP World Champion says:
